I deposited some BTC in my new BTC-e account about an hour ago.
Now I have decided that I don't want to use them.
I'm trying to withdraw my BTC to a new address. But after I enter all the information. I get an error that says:
"you input the wrong amount for withdrawal!"
why is this happening.

I was having the same problem and saw on another forum that you have to add a leading 0 to the amount. Ex: Use 0.05 instead of .05
